- Focus on Core Flamenco Elements: Classes typically delve into the fundamental components of Flamenco, which include:
- Rhythmic Precision (Compás): Students learn to feel and maintain the complex rhythmic structures unique to various Flamenco styles through clapping and body percussion.
- Footwork (Zapateado): Instruction covers the rapid, percussive footwork that is a defining characteristic of Flamenco, focusing on clarity, control, and intention.
- Posture and Arm Movement (Braceo): Students develop the graceful and expressive arm movements and proud posture that are essential to Flamenco aesthetics.
- Hand and Finger Movements (Floreo): Attention is given to the intricate and expressive movements of the hands and fingers, adding soul and style to the dance.
- Self-Expression and Emotion: A key aspect of instruction is guiding students to convey raw emotion through their movements, bringing authenticity and "duende" to their dancing.

Natallia's class is always welcoming. The classes have all levels of dancers. Once you take a lesson, you are a Cadencia family member. Natallia's dancing hands are most beautiful.
Nov 08, 2023 · Yoko ClarkThis is an awesome opportunity to learn Flamenco from a pro. Natallia is very patient, loves teaching, dances with passion. She is a true artist!
Nov 07, 2023 · Mirella SuarezNatalia is absolutely amazing and her classes are very good. She makes sure you get the right technique and also encourages you to keep learning flamenco
Nov 07, 2023 · Angie VizcainoLovely vibe at class, specially if you start from zero! Naty is great explaining technic, and rhythm. Great mentor for your flamenco journey.
